Reimplement stack capture of running threads on i386 and amd64.
After r355784 the td_oncpu field is no longer synchronized by the thread lock, so the stack capture interrupt cannot be delievered precisely. Fix this using a loop which drops the thread lock and restarts if the wrong thread was sampled from the stack capture interrupt handler.
Change the implementation to use a regular interrupt instead of an NMI. Now that we drop the thread lock, there is no advantage to the latter.
Simplify the KPIs. Remove stack_save_td_running() and add a return value to stack_save_td(). On platforms that do not support stack capture of running threads, stack_save_td() returns EOPNOTSUPP. If the target thread is running in user mode, stack_save_td() returns EBUSY.

sleep(9), sleepqueue(9): const'ify wchan pointers
_sleep(9), wakeup(9), sleepqueue(9), et al do not dereference or modify the channel pointers provided in any way; they are merely used as intptrs into a dictionary structure to match waiters with wakers. Correctly annotate this such that _sleep() and wakeup() may be used on const pointers without invoking ugly patterns like __DECONST(). Plumb const through all of the underlying sleepqueue bits.
No functional change.

Remove page locking from pmap_mincore().
After r352110 the page lock no longer protects a page's identity, so there is no purpose in locking the page in pmap_mincore(). Instead, if vm.mincore_mapped is set to the non-default value of 0, re-lookup the page after acquiring its object lock, which holds the page's identity stable.
The change removes the last callers of vm_page_pa_tryrelock(), so remove it.

Extract eventfilter declarations to sys/_eventfilter.h
This allows replacing "sys/eventfilter.h" includes with "sys/_eventfilter.h" in other header files (e.g., sys/{bus,conf,cpu}.h) and reduces header pollution substantially.
EVENTHANDLER_DECLARE and EVENTHANDLER_LIST_DECLAREs were moved out of .c files into appropriate headers (e.g., sys/proc.h, powernv/opal.h).
As a side effect of reduced header pollution, many .c files and headers no longer contain needed definitions. The remainder of the patch addresses adding appropriate includes to fix those files.
LOCK_DEBUG and LOCK_FILE_LINE_ARG are moved to sys/_lock.h, as required by sys/mutex.h since r326106 (but silently protected by header pollution prior to this change).
No functional change (intended). Of course, any out of tree modules that relied on header pollution for sys/eventhandler.h, sys/lock.h, or sys/mutex.h inclusion need to be fixed. __FreeBSD_version has been bumped.

Fix the NFSv4 client to safely find processes.
r340744 broke the NFSv4 client, because it replaced pfind_locked() with a call to pfind(), since pfind() acquires the sx lock for the pid hash and the NFSv4 already holds a mutex when it does the call. The patch fixes the problem by recreating a pfind_any_locked() and adding the functions pidhash_slockall() and pidhash_sunlockall to acquire/release all of the pid hash locks. These functions are then used by the NFSv4 client instead of acquiring the allproc_lock and calling pfind().

pfind, pfind_any: Correct zombie logic
SVN r340744 erroneously changed pfind() to return any process including zombies and pfind_any() to return only non-zombie processes.
In particular, this caused kill() on a zombie process to fail with [ESRCH]. There is no direct test case for this but /usr/tests/bin/sh/builtins/kill1.0 occasionally triggers it (as reported by lwhsu).
Conversely, returning zombies from pfind() seems likely to violate invariants and cause panics, but I have not looked at this.
